PolyAI is the Agentic Dialog Platform for building the conversational enterprise, used to build, run, govern, and improve dialog agents at scale. Powered by Raven, a proprietary dialog model trained on more than a billion enterprise conversations, PolyAI agents are built for complexity, open at every layer, and sovereign by design. PolyAI serves hundreds of enterprises across 75 languages and 25 countries, including Metro Bank, Marriott, PG&E, and UniCredit.

Channel Account Manager

As a Channel Account Manager at PolyAI, you will play a critical role in building and nurturing our partner ecosystem to drive revenue growth and market expansion. Reporting directly to the VP of Channels, you will be responsible for developing and managing relationships with key channel partners, distributors, and resellers. Your primary focus will be on driving successful partnerships, increasing market penetration, and delivering exceptional value to our customers.

Your Responsibility Will Involve
  • Channel Partner Management: Build and maintain strong relationships with channel partners, including Technology Solution Distributors (TSDs), Alliances, VARs, and other relevant entities in the CX space.
  • Sales and Partner Recruitment: Identify and recruit new partners into PolyAI's channel program, ensuring alignment with our business objectives and target markets.
  • Technical Acumen: Possess a deep understanding of PolyAI's technology solutions, enabling you to effectively present and demonstrate our products to partners and their customers.
  • Forecasting and Reporting: Maintain accurate and detailed records of channel pipeline and revenue forecasts on a monthly and quarterly basis.
  • Cross-Functional Collaboration: Collaborate with various departments within PolyAI, including marketing, operations, legal, and HR, to ensure seamless execution of channel strategies.
  • Negotiation and Relationship Building: Comfortably engage with partners and customers at all levels, including C-Suite executives, to negotiate and secure successful partnerships.
  • Market Insights: Stay up-to-date with industry trends, competitive landscapes, and partner needs to provide valuable insights and input into PolyAI's channel strategy.
  • Idea-Driven Collaboration: Foster a collaborative and open-minded culture within the channel team, welcoming diverse perspectives and contributing your own experience and knowledge.
What You’ll Come With
  • Must have channel account management experience preferably in UCaaS, CCaaS or AI
  • Knowledge of various routes to market, including Technology Solution Distributors (TSDs), Alliances, VARs, etc.
  • Exceptional relationship building and interpersonal skills.
  • Strong presentation skills, with the ability to engage and educate large groups on technology.
  • Willingness and ability to travel throughout the region on a regular basis.
  • Familiarity with partners in the region and the ability to identify and cultivate those capable of selling CX solutions.
  • Proven experience in recruiting partners into a channel program.
  • Demonstrated accuracy in forecasting channel pipeline and revenue.
  • Ability to work effectively in a cross-functional team environment.
  • Comfortable negotiating with partners and customers at the C-Suite level.
  • A passion for innovation and a commitment to driving business growth through technology.

We provide a competitive salary range for this role - which is $220,000 – $260,000 OTE (60/40 split) - depending on level and experience. Please note this range is intended as a guide, not a guarantee. Final compensation will be based on individual qualifications, relevant experience, and the scope of the role.

In addition to salary, this position includes equity in the business, giving you the opportunity to share in the company’s long-term success.
